Linux
Linux can be tricky if you’re not used to CLI, but WireGuard on Linux is straightforward:
- Install the NordVPN App or use the official NordVPN Linux client if available for your distro.
- If using the CLI, you’ll need to import a configuration from NordVPN’s portal Profile > WireGuard. Save the .conf file.
- Bring up the interface: sudo wg-quick up nordvpn-wg0 replace with your config name.
- Test the connection: curl ifconfig.me to check your public IP, and run a DNS test.
- Enable a Kill Switch via iptables or rely on NordVPN’s app if supported by your distro.
Tips:
- On Debian/Ubuntu, you may need to enable legacy iptables compatibility for Kill Switch behavior.
- Regularly update the kernel and wireguard-tools for best performance.

Section: Quick Verification & Troubleshooting
Table: Common Issues, Causes, and Fixes How to log into your nordvpn account your step by step guide
| Issue | Likely Cause | Quick Fix |
|---|---|---|
| Slow speeds on WireGuard | Server distance, ISP throttling, device resource limits | Change to a closer server, check for interference, reboot device, test different server load |
| DNS leaks | DNS requests bypassing VPN | Enable DNS leak protection in NordVPN settings; use NordVPN’s DNS or set custom DNS on device |
| VPN disconnects | Kill Switch off, unstable network | Enable Kill Switch; switch networks; ensure battery saver isn’t killing app |
| Cannot connect | Server overload or protocol mismatch | Try another WireGuard server; toggle protocol and reconnect; reboot app |
| IPv6 leaks | IPv6 traffic bypass | Disable IPv6 in OS network settings or enable IPv6 protection if NordVPN supports it |
| WebRTC leaks | Browser feature leaks | Disable WebRTC in the browser or use browser extensions that block it |
| Apps not routing through VPN | Split tunneling misconfiguration | Turn off split tunneling or add required apps to the VPN tunnel |
| Router not connecting | Incorrect config | Recheck server, keys, and allowed IPs; ensure firewall rules allow VPN traffic |
| Connection errors on Linux | Missing kernel module or tools | Install wireguard-tools and kernel headers; verify interface name |
| Battery drain on mobile | Background VPN activity | Enable battery optimization exceptions for NordVPN; use Auto-Connect sparingly |
Section: Network Security and Privacy Considerations
- Always verify you’re connected to a NordVPN WireGuard server by checking the app status and a secure IP check site.
- DNS privacy is crucial. Use NordVPN’s DNS or reputable alternatives if needed, and disable DNS leaks in settings when possible.
- Kill Switch helps prevent data leaks if the VPN drops; enable it to ensure traffic is blocked until the tunnel is restored.
- For extra privacy, disable WebRTC in browsers that might leak your IP.
